    This applies to a common scenario where the site loads a third-party booking flow or shopping cart in an iframe, and tries to do cross-domain tracking with e.g. the _ga cookie. Without SameSite=None;Secure that cookie can’t be accessed and tracking won’t work.

    PSA: The upcoming enforcement in Google Chrome v80 (Feb 4) *can* impact your first-party analytics trackers. If you load content from a cross-site host in an iframe, any JS cookies being accessed within that iframe would need SameSite=None;Secure settings.

    Since it’s server-side, you might be tempted to use it for circumventing browser block lists, tracking protections, consents, etc. Yes, you can do all this. But you don’t have to be a dick. Always err in the side of max. respect for user privacy. 5/6

    Some amazing things you can do with it: - Hit validation and fixing before the hit is sent to the endpoint - PII and privacy controls for the requests before dispatch - Send same request to multiple endpoints - Customize the HTTP response back to the client (e.g. Set-Cookie) 3/6
